WebMar 22, 2024 · Chemotherapy is a drug treatment that uses powerful chemicals to kill fast-growing cells in your body. Chemotherapy is most often used to treat cancer, since cancer cells grow and multiply much more quickly than most cells in the body. Many different chemotherapy drugs are available. WebNov 21, 2024 · Chemotherapy is often given in regular intervals, known as cycles. A chemotherapy cycle can last anywhere from two to six weeks. Individual sessions can be over quickly or last hours to days. This can …

The drugs are usually administered through a vein, but can also be taken as a pill, depending on the specific drugs you receive. … joma top flex 42WebA cycle is a period of chemotherapy treatment followed by a period of rest. For instance, you might receive chemotherapy every day for 1 week followed by 3 weeks with no chemotherapy.
